A lockdown remains in effect at the women’s prison in Kitchener.
On Sunday, Correctional Service Canada announced that the Grand Valley Institution for Women was placed in lockdown.
A release said the directive was given, “To ensure the safety and security of the institution, its staff, and inmates.”
In an email to 570 NewsRadio a spokesperson for Correctional Services of Canada said, “Lockdowns are implemented when there is a clear danger to the safety and security of an institution, staff members, offenders, or to the public. In this case, the lockdown was implemented to resolve a security-related workplace health and safety issue. While I have no current indication of when normal institutional operations will resume, I can share that we will post another news release as soon as the lockdown has been lifted.”
Visitation remained suspended Monday as the lockdown continued.
